Why Native Query Language Makes the Difference
Unlike traditional semantic layers and SPARQL-based knowledge graphs, Timbr offers the operational integration and expressiveness essential for reliable NL2SQL generation. Moreover, LLMs are far better trained to generate SQL than SPARQL due to the volume of SQL examples in their training data, making Timbr’s architecture inherently more compatible with LLM reasoning.
Key Capabilities
High-Accuracy SQL Generation
Timbr’s explicit relationships eliminate the need for LLMs to infer JOIN logic, reducing ambiguity and simplifying SQL generation across multi-table queries, dramatically improving LLM accuracy for real-world query generation.
Powered by Semantic SQL Ontologies
Data structured a knowledge graph of business concepts, relationships, and hierarchies – directly in SQL – enables LLMs to understand what to ask and how to query.
LLM-Ready
Metadata
Timbr exposes the semantic model, lineage, and metadata in human-readable form, providing LLMs the full context they need to accurately formulate queries.
Explainability and Traceability
Every generated SQL query can be traced back to the originating concepts, logic, and metadata, enabling validation, debugging, and compliance.
